Output 673dffd3c5dd4ceb68229de884b3f1fac817be69ad0a456b0e719c8222ed47ea:0

value
2680109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d6fabfa644ab73dd6cbd2d120c0698b37e327e72 OP_EQUAL
address
3MHiuv4tW2UpCCgoUJ74cpzrMNqtffiwGA
transaction
673dffd3c5dd4ceb68229de884b3f1fac817be69ad0a456b0e719c8222ed47ea
spent
true